    Cheap 10/22s in Bay Area?

    The cheapest 10/22 I can find in the Bay Area is the compact for $199 at Sportsman's warehouse. Since I'll probably put a Magpul on it, I'm not terribly worried about the LOP, and I assume all other mods will work fine on this.

    It seems like, as usual, the Bay Area is more expensive than anywhere else...
